PLF 2013 : Consultation continues between digital professionals, the Government and Parliament
These proposals have already been submitted to ministers Pierre Moscovici and Fleur Pellerin at their meeting on Thursday October 4. The professional organizations will also take part in the working meeting on this subject organized by Fleur Pellerin on Tuesday October 9.
Pending the content of the amendments to the Finance Act announced by the two ministers, the digital unions wish to inform Parliament of their analysis of the repercussions of the text presented by the Government, particularly for entrepreneurs in the innovative digital ecosystem. These proposals have been sent to Christian Eckert, General Rapporteur of the French Finance Commission.
In addition, the professional organizations representing digital companies have responded very favorably to the continuation of the consultation proposed by Fleur Pellerin on Tuesday, October 9, at two meetings at Bercy: one bringing together company representatives (AFDEL, SNJV, Syntec Numérique, Comité Richelieu), and the other investors.
Against a backdrop of economic crisis, they remain determined to continue, in the collective interest, to support the entrepreneurship of innovative companies, which need a clear and stable tax framework to encourage the consolidation of their development, a growth driver for our economy.
AFDEL – French Association of Software and Internet Solution Providers
The Association Française des Éditeurs de Logiciels et Solutions Internet, AFDEL, aims to unite software publishers around a community spirit, and to be the voice of the digital industry in France. Today, AFDEL has over 300 members (total sales: €3.5 billion) throughout France, including major international groups (50% of the French Top 100 in terms of sales), SMEs and start-ups. AFDEL is a member of FIEEC and CICF, and participates in the management of the Syntec-CICF collective bargaining agreement and the industry’s training offer.

SNJV – National Video Game Union
Created in 2008 as a continuation of the Association des Producteurs d’Œuvres Multimédia (APOM), the SYNDICAT NATIONAL DU JEU VIDEO (SNJV) today brings together companies and professionals involved in the production and publishing of video games and multimedia entertainment programs, as well as organizations working to develop the video game industry in France. With over 190 member companies, the SNJV works to promote and develop the video game industry in France. The SNJV is one of the founding members of the EGDF (European Games Developer Federation).
